This collection features five dramatic works from a renowned playwright, including The Seagull, now a major film. In an era dominated by formulaic melodramas, Chekhov revolutionized drama by exploring the everyday lives and emotions of ordinary people. Ivanov portrays a man trapped by inactivity and lost dreams, while The Seagull contrasts a young man's selfish romanticism with a woman's stoic abandonment. Uncle Vanya, Chekhov's first fully mature play, presents 'scenes from country life' that blend tragedy and comedy. In Three Sisters, the Prozorov sisters yearn to escape their monotonous provincial existence by moving to Moscow. Meanwhile, The Cherry Orchard depicts characters desperately clinging to the past as their land is sold from under them. This edition features Peter Carson's poignant translations that capture Chekhov's intricate mix of comedy, tragedy, and psychological depth. Richard Gilman's introduction provides insight into how Chekhov challenged theatrical norms and offers detailed discussions of each play.
